Discover Ludwig"I also learnt" is a grammatically correct and commonly used phrase in written English.
It can be used to indicate that the speaker has gained knowledge or experience in addition to something else that was previously mentioned. Example: "I have been studying Spanish for two years, but I also learnt French during my exchange program." In this example, the speaker is communicating that they have studied Spanish for a certain period of time, but they have also gained knowledge in another language, French, during a specific experience, their exchange program.
